Can the NVIDIA RTX 5080 run Alan Wake 2? (2026)

Yes
~66 FPS at 4K with optimized settings

The NVIDIA RTX 5080 is a flagship 4K-class card with 16GB of VRAM, and Alan Wake 2 is a one of the most punishing games to run on PC. Paired with a balanced Intel Core i9-14900K-class CPU it averages about 66 FPS at 4K with FrameCoach's tuned settings — up from roughly 49 FPS with everything on High.

ResolutionAll-High FPSOptimized FPS
1080p145143
1440p8786
4K4966
🚀 Biggest free win: enable DLSS (Quality) — about +35% FPS for a small sharpness trade.

At 1080p expect around 143 FPS, at 1440p about 86 FPS, and at 4K roughly 66 FPS with optimized settings. Its 16GB of VRAM is plenty for Alan Wake 2. The single biggest improvement is DLSS upscaling — set it to Quality.
